CUP Initiator Conditional Logic

Hi All,
How can I create an Initiator with below logic using 2 attributes "Request Type" and "Functional Area"?
Initiator = (RequestType1 or RequestType2 or RequestType3) AND (FunctionalArea1 or FunctionalArea2 or FunctionalArea3)
If this is not possible then is my option to create multiple initiators by splitting the above logic and then create a separate workflow for each initiator?
Regards,
Jay

Dear Jay,
You can use the logic as below
Request type 1 or Request type 2 or Request type 3 or Functional Area 1 or Functional Area 2 or Functional Area 3
If you use AND then the logic will take Request 1,2,3 AND Functional Area 1 ONLY and futher OR logic will not work for the other functional areas.   
Thanks and Best Regards,
Srihari.K

Similar Messages

  • AC 5.3 - CUP - initiator attributes - conditional logic

    Is there a trick to making the conditional logic work correctly in CUP when trying to define/select the initiator attributes?   Even when I specify to use AND, it seems to still be adding the attribute with an OR condition.
    For our non-production provisioning,  I have a role that needs to be approved by different people depending on which system (i.e. Dev, IT, QA) it is being requested.  I am trying to set up the 2 initiators as follows:
    Initiator 1:  Application/System = DEV and  Role = Role 1
    Initiator 2:  Application/System = IT or QA    and    Role = Role1
    Edited by: Jane Yap on Oct 22, 2009 5:12 PM

    After playing around with this more,  it appears that if I am selecting Role as the attribute and use the search functionality (i.e. click on the magnifying glass) to specify/select the actual role/role name,  the conditional logic does not get set accordingly.   In order to get the correct conditional logic set (i.e. populate the one I actually selected),  I need to type the role name or pattern of the role name instead of selecting the role using the search functionality.  
    I guess everywhere else within GRC AC it's always best to use the seach functionality when setting/selecting field values  (as opposed to manually typing/entering the values) EXCEPT for when creating/changing CUP initiators.   Documented feature? Perhaps...
    Thank you to those who responded to my post.

  • Problem in Multisim with transient analysis and initial conditions

    Hello everyone,
    I have a problem in multisim with transient analysis and initial conditions.
    If I do transient analysis with automatically determined initial conditions the circuits works.
    If I do transient analysis with user-defined initial conditions the circuits works in cases.
    --Working with user-defined---
    *## Multisim Component V2 ##*
    vV2 3 0 pwl(0 0 0.001 0 {0.001+1e-008} 3 {0.001+1e-008+1} 3)
    *## Multisim Component R1 ##*
    rR1 3 0 10000 vresR1
    .model vresR1 r( )
    --Working with user-defined----------
    *## Multisim Component V2 ##*
    vV2 1 0 pwl(0 0 0.001 0 {0.001+1e-008} 3 {0.001+1e-008+1} 3)
    *## Multisim Component U1 ##*
    xU1 1 0 MEMRISTOR__MEMS__1__1
    --Not Working with user-defined-------
    *## Multisim Component V2 ##*
    vV2 3 0 pwl(0 0 0.001 0 {0.001+1e-008} 3 {0.001+1e-008+1} -3)
    *## Multisim Component R1 ##*
    rR1 3 1 10000 vresR1
    .model vresR1 r( )
    *## Multisim Component U1 ##*
    xU1 1 0 MEMRISTOR__MEMS__1__1
    The costum component includes something like that:
    .subckt MEMRISTOR__MEMS__1__1 plus minus PARAMS:
    *Parameters values
    +rmin=100 rmax=390 rinit=390 alpha=1E3 beta=0 gamma=0.1 VtR=1.5 VtL=-1.5 yo=0.0001
    +m=82 fo=310 Lo=5
    blah blah ...
    .ends Memristor
    Namely, if I combine the resistor and my custom component in one circuit, transient analysis with user defined initial conditions gives an error (timestep too small).

    Hi  Nik,
    If possible, please post the Multisim file. This way, I can get access to all your settings.
    Tien P.
    National Instruments

  • Advanced Search using conditional & logical operators+ sharepoint 2010

    Hi Team,
    We have an requirement something like this. we have to search values from Custom SharePoint List using Conditional & Logical Operators in SharePoint 2010. how can i achieve this ? if some one has worked on something like this, can you please share the
    details to my email id ([email protected]
    Thanks in Advance.
    Cheers, San

    Hi Santhosh,
    If you have only one list, then you can use CAML query to perform search in that list. You can write code to generate dynamic CAML based on selection in the filter.
    If have to perform the search function on multiple list then you can use Search object model and create dynamic query and execute it using Search OM.
    http://msdn.microsoft.com/en-us/library/office/dn423226(v=office.15).aspx
    Best Regards,
    Brij K

  • GRC AC v5.3 CUP - Initial Data Files

    Hi All,
    re: GRC AC v5.3 CUP - Initial Data Files
    Our GRC-AC v5.3 CUP Dev system has too many roles and we want it to match our GRC-AC v5.3 CUP QA system. We do not want to go through one role at a time and delete them. Would it be the correct procedure to export the CUP QA system "Initial Data" files for "Roles" and import into CUP DEV using the setting "Clean and Insert".
    Both systems are on the same CUP Version / SP / Build.
    Any help on this would be greatly appreciated.
    Thanks,
    John

    >
    John Stephens wrote:
    > Hi All,
    >
    > Yes, you are correct. An attempt gives the following error message:
    >
    > "x Please select Insert or Append option, to avoid Data Integrity errors, Clean and Insert option is not available."
    >
    > We came up with some additional options that we will pursue to resolve this.
    >
    > Thanks for your help on this.
    >
    > -john
    Hi John,
    Can you elaborate on what options you pursued to do mass role removal in CUP?
    Thanks!
    Jes

  • Page Transition - Initial Conditions

    Hi all,
    I have prepared an interactive widget for an iBooks project of mine. I am having a problem when initiating a go to page transition.
    Page 1 works fine
    Page 2 works fine when "Go to Page is selected from Page1"
    Page 1 works fine when "Go to Page is selected from Page2"
    However Page 2 does not start-up the same way it did on the first run.
    Its appears Page 2 does not start-up with the same initial "conditions".
    Is there something I am missing at the point of transition? or am I having a problem with Page Did Load?
    Can anyone help?
    Best,
    T

    See the documentation:
    http://help.apple.com/iadproducer/mac/5.0/#/iade80653a8
    The key part:
    Often used before the user has navigated to a page for the first time; when actions need to occur once per page.
    The net result is that navigating back to page 2 will restore the page to the state it was in when last navigated away. If you want something to happen on every appearance, use Page Did Appear.
    Does that help?

  • Hiding conditional logic using JSF tags

    Hi
    I'm trying to encapsulate some logic which, dependent on a true / false validation, outputs either one component or another containing a value.
    For example...
    when the validation is true, output <h:selectOneMenu... containing all available values with selected value highlighted.
    when the validation is false, output <h:outputText... containing selected value.
    I've tried custom tags but I'm using this to write out very basic tags and I'd prefer to use the JSF HTML tags.
    The only option I can see is to write conditional logic in the JSPs to say:
    if valid = true
    <h:selectOneMenu...
    else
    <h:outputText...
    endif
    ...but this means the developers must do this for every occurrence and the pages contain lots of conditional logic.
    Is there any way to create a custom JSF tag which outputs JSF HTML tags as this seems to be what we want to do?
    Thanks D

    There is no tag for this, but every HTML component has a 'rendered' attribute which accepts a boolean expression. If it's outcome is true, then the component will be rendered, otherwise it will be hidden.
    Here are some basic examples:
    <h:someComponent rendered="#{myBean.booleanValue}" />
    <h:someComponent rendered="#{myBean.intValue > 10}" />
    <h:someComponent rendered="#{myBean.objectValue == null}" />
    <h:someComponent rendered="#{myBean.stringValue != 'someValue'}" />
    <h:someComponent rendered="#{!empty myBean.collectionValue}" />
    <h:someComponent rendered="#{!myBean.booleanValue && myBean.intValue != 0}" />
    <h:someComponent rendered="#{myBean.stringValue == 'oneValue' || myBean.stringValue == 'anotherValue'}" />

  • Conditional logic in sqlplus??

    Hi,
    Is it possible to put a condition around an SQLPLUS command? or run an sqlplus command (such as PAUSE) from within a PL/SQL block? do any packages allow this?
    I would like to be able to set a variable in a script which would override/bypass the pause command.
    Example: (if sql allowed conditional logic...)
    define(var) do_prompt = true;
    if do_prompt
    prompt Warning you are about to drop the database! press Enter to continue.
    pause
    end
    Thanks

    One way to do it is to select into a variable using
    col ... new_value ...
    and then use the variable as the name of another sqlplus script to run using START.

  • Conditional logic?

    Hi Everyone,
    I am attempting to add some conditional logic to a query. The basic premise is as follows (this query snippet does work!) -
    DECLARE @choice int
    SET @choice = 0
    IF @choice = 1
    BEGIN
    SELECT 'True'
    END
    ELSE
    BEGIN
    SELECT 'False'
    END
    I now want to go one step further by adding a SELECT statement that will ultimately determine how the @choice variable is set. 
    For example if a product code exists in the appropriate database table I want to set @choice to 1, otherwise set it to 0.
    If anybody can suggest how I can go about this it will be greatly appreciated.
    Kind Regards,
    David

    DECLARE @choice int
    IF EXISTS (SELECT * FROM TABLE WHERE Product = 'Product Name')
    SELECT @choice = 1
    ELSE
    SELECT @choice = 0
    You can make use of IF EXISTS as above.
    Please mark solved if I've answered your question, vote for it as helpful to help other users find a solution quicker
    Praveen Dsa | MCITP - Database Administrator 2008 |
    My Blog | My Page

  • Dreamweaver template and conditional logic

    I would like to create a DW template and show or hide content using conditional logic. Can this be done?
    Thx!

    tangonovember wrote: I would like to create a DW template and show or hide content using conditional logic. Can this be done?
    If the following quote is of interest to you, check out Chapter 14 of the CS3 DW manual.
    "An optional region is a region in a template that users can set to show or to hide in a template-based document. Use an optional region when you want to set conditions for displaying content in a document.
    When you insert an optional region, you can either set specific values for a template parameter or define conditional statements (If...else statements) for template regions. Use simple true/false operations, or define more complex conditional statements and expressions. You can later modify the optional region if necessary. Based on the conditions you define, template users can edit the parameters in template-based documents they create and control whether the optional region is displayed.
    You can link multiple optional regions to a named parameter. In the template-based document, both regions will show or hide as a unit. For example, you can show a “closeout” image and sales price text area for a sale item."
    Roddy

  • If condition logic

    Need ur help in writing a IF condition logic.
    I have written a code like
      IF itab-amt between 100 and 200.
      Result = itab-sales.
    endif.
    Now i want to change the logic to
    If itab-amt between 100 and 200 excluding 110 120 122 134.....
    result = itab-sales.
    endif.
    can u give me the code with correct syntax
    Regards..
    Balaji

    Hello,
    Try to do it using a range table:
    * After the declaration of the data object itab.
    DATA:
      lr_range LIKE RANGE TABLE OF itab-amt,
      ls_range LIKE LINE OF lr_range.
    ls_range-sign = 'I'.
    ls_range-option = 'BT'.
    ls_range-low = '100'.
    ls_range-high = '200'.
    APPEND ls_range to lr_range.
    ls_range-sign = 'E'.
    ls_range-option = 'EQ'.
    ls_range-low = '110'.
    APPEND ls_range to lr_range.
    ls_range-low = '120'.
    APPEND ls_range to lr_range.
    ls_range-low = '122'
    APPEND ls_range to lr_range.
    ls_range-low = '134'.
    APPEND ls_range to lr_range.
    IF itab-amt IN lr_range.
    ENDIF.
    Regards.

  • Initial condition as programmable input

    I am simulating a small photovoltaic panel (island power plant). The model is running in LV and the circuit parameters are computing in subVI with Multisim model.
    The model works very good, but for right function is necessary set the voltage of the PV diode as initial condition. Its OK, but for better function I need to control initial condition as input from VI.
    My question is: Is possible to control initial condition as input from VI?
    Thank you for your help.    

    Hi Slezinger and welcome to NI forums!
    I'm afraid this functionality is not available for co-simulation, so the only way I believe you can implement this is to have a dedicated input/circuitry to set your parameters at t0.
    Regards:
    Andrew Valko
    NI Hungary
    Andrew Valko
    National Instruments Hungary

  • Initial condition in CD parametric time response (control design)

    CD parametric time response calculates the output of system when a step input excites it, and the initial conditions are the initial values the parametric response uses. But there is a miscalculation in the taking into account of the initial conditions.

    You need to give us more information about what you are trying to do, with which tool and what the problem you are experiencing. With this information you will probably find someone in this community that can help.
    P.M.
    Putnam
    Certified LabVIEW Developer
    Senior Test Engineer
    Currently using LV 6.1-LabVIEW 2012, RT8.5
    LabVIEW Champion

  • Initiator Condition for an Update Request

    Hi All,
    We are configuring CUP 5.3 for a Role based approval work flow. So the system is configured to route the access requests to appropriate Role/Profile owners for approval.
    Now I'm trying to capture those change requests that doesn't have any role/profiles attached to the request. Eg. I need to change the e-mail/validity date for an account. I would like to route these type of requests to a separate list of approvers. So I need to define an initiator that suits the above scenario. I know that it cud be possible to use the request type and NOT operator for the entire list of roles/profiles to route these type of requests. But do we have some other option left with us? I'm looking for some blanket condition like Roles = "" (null) .
    Please share your thoughts...
    Regards,
    Anil

    Anil,
       There are 2 ways to achieve this:
    1) Use CUP functionality called detour path. You will have to create a new path and make it a detour path. Go to workflow -> detour/fork and associate this path with the condition "No Role owners" (When you use this condition, you will need at least one common role which does not have role approver associated with it).
    2) Create a new request type for just changing the account details and remove the "Assign roles" action from this request type. Now, create a separate workflow for this request type.
    Regards,
    Alpesh

  • Conditional logic in Spry based on date?

    I have a list of links with expiration dates. All the links
    have expiration dates. If the link is expired, I still need to show
    it, but simply reformat the link so that it's just text, and grayed
    out.
    I have the date coming in XML in the format "mm/dd/yyyy". I
    also have a javascript function that gives me today's date in
    "mm/dd/yyyy", but I can't figure out any way to get the dates
    compared. Basically, I need something like, somewhere:
    "If expireDate =< todaysDate, then change the link style"
    As of right now, I've written a function that brings in the
    formatted date and does a document.write to write the Spry code,
    where I'm inserting the javascript date into a spry:if. However,
    that's not going to get me there as it's just comparing strings and
    not really dates. I need to find a way get Javascript (todays date)
    and Spry (date field from XML) to talk to one another (compare
    dates) and then decide what to do (change or not change link) and
    am stumped.
    I can't think how filtering the data will get me anywhere,
    since all the dates in the record set need to show up in one format
    or another. So it seems the logic for date comparison has to happen
    in Spry, but Spry appears unable to do this kind of logic. This
    lead me to writing a function, but then again how to get the Spry
    data and Javascript logic to converse....help!

    Hi,
    You can apply PPR on salary field. Then catch the event and based on condition, set the value of commission field.
    Also, you can check this link for PPR:
    http://sushantsharmaa.blogspot.in/2012/12/11-ppr-partial-page-rendering-in-oaf.html
    --Sushant

Maybe you are looking for

  • Can I swap out THE G5 harddrives

    I have a Dual 2.5 GHz PowerPC G5 with a ATI Radeon X800XT card (AGP). I looking to buy a G5 QUAD 2.5ghz with a Nvidia Quadro FX 4500 (PCI. I know I need to change the Graphic card Plug-in. But Could I just swap out the hard drives.

  • Why is the battery charging so slowly?

    I have a mac book pro (2010) and today the charger is taking much longer than usual.  Does the charger wear down?

  • Time Machine does not recognize previous backups in TC and starts new BUps

    Time Machine (TM) seem not recognize previous back ups made in Time Capsule (TC) and begins a new copy of the back up every time, taking a lot of time. The Time Capsule has an initial backup copy that I made several weeks ago. Subsequent backups seem

  • Listen to audiobook on iphone

    i purchased an audiobook from the itues store on my iphone 4s.  I have not found a way to listen to it on my phone.  I have tired syncing it with my computer (it will play on my mac) and syncing it back, but no luck. I have checked on sync audio book

  • Web and Application Server

    Hi My web and application roles for SharePoint are on a single server in which the hardware failed.  I have SQL and the databases on another server.  Is it possible to rebuild the server and connect it to these databases to restore the data? Thanks